Transaction 5138cecec377989643a176a6682a1f6902c428b293331b3fe106031c2c828914

1 Input
2 Outputs
  • 5138cecec377989643a176a6682a1f6902c428b293331b3fe106031c2c828914:0
  • value  15236839
    address  3KpMJJADWKgEqbFnqHzvFjsCJMWFUTwky4
  • 5138cecec377989643a176a6682a1f6902c428b293331b3fe106031c2c828914:1
  • value  1733000
    address  14DYGnckPA578g2YvyxHi1Vu3c471RqGdm